Here is the summary of the YouTube video review:
- The Mazda MX-30 EV is built on an older internal combustion architecture.
- The vehicle is launched in North America as a California-only electric car.
- It contains a 35.5 kWh battery, delivering 100 miles of range.
- Charging on a 120-volt outlet takes over half a day; a 240-volt outlet takes approximately 3 hours. A Level 3 charger is recommended for putting lots of miles on the car.
- Mazda aims to evolve electrification, using this car as a plan in place to get there.
- The interior is warmer, open, and unique, using sustainable materials such as cork.
- The driving position is great. Electronics and the audio system work surprisingly well.
- The car has brake torque vectoring.
- Driving dynamics are well-done; it turns in and feels agile.
- It's not a luxury ride, more of an eco setup.
- The reviewer concludes it is not a mainstream product, more of an introduction to EV's.
- The product's high price is a concern considering the points made.
- The vehicle has limited range for daily drivers.
